Output 66504faa52746c715e36f4116a2189f30ab022a06dceecceab97f4e0e0844d01:0

value
83784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82faf30c4898f73952f5b626366981dbc46e3ece OP_EQUAL
address
3DdaPkaQupGgznRn1Z3bD7CgFcgRaz6o42
transaction
66504faa52746c715e36f4116a2189f30ab022a06dceecceab97f4e0e0844d01
spent
true